Kari Lake Yanks Endorsement Of Antisemitic Extremist

Mediaite reports:

Arizona GOP gubernatorial nominee Kari Lake rescinded her endorsement of an anti-Semitic GOP candidate who said “Jews will go to hell.” Kari Lake had endorsed Jarrin Jackson, the Republican nominee for Oklahoma’s Senate District 2, on Thursday.

According to The Oklahoman, Jackson has said “all Jews will go to hell if they don’t believe the gospel of Jesus Christ … just like everybody else” and “I love Jews because Christ told me to, not because they deserve it.”

He’s also said that he’s not “beholden to Jews or any other group” and “I ain’t owned by the Jews. I worship Jesus Christ. He’s my Messiah.” In addition to anti-Semitism, Jackson also has a history of homophobic remarks, according to The Oklahoman.

What Lake is saying: “I looked at Jarrin’s resume as (a) Combat Veteran in Afghanistan. It is impossible to dig into everything someone has said in their life. If his reported comments are true, I obviously rescind my endorsement.”

“I respect Jarrin’s service to our Nation, but clearly denounce that kind of derogatory language. Let me be clear: Our great movement welcomes anyone and everyone who wants to fight for a better future,” Lake said in a statement provided to Axios Phoenix.
